How do we forgive our fathers poem analysis?

The poem, “How Do We Forgive Our Fathers?,” written by Dick Lourie, addresses the different dilemmas associated with a child forgiving his/her father. In his six-stanza poem, the poet discusses how a child should forgive their father for traumatic events imposed on the child.

Who burned the smoke signals trailer?

How is Suzy's burning Arnold's trailer an example of irony? ... the burning of the trailer is ironic because Suzy is showing respect for Arnold. Yet, Arnold felt shame and disgrace because when he was drunk, he set fire to a house killing two of his friends.

Why did Victor's father leave his family smoke signals?

It is then obvious that his father left because he was fleeing from the guilt he felt at having caused the fire. The straw that finally breaks the camel's back is when Suzy tells Victor about how his father went back into the burning house looking for him.

What does fire symbolize in smoke signals?

Fire represents freedom when Susie burns Victor's fathers trailer. This was the way that Victor was able to move on from his dad's death and stop blaming himself and his mother for his dad leaving. Freedom is also shown when Victor releases his fathers ashes over the river as a final goodbye.

Who raised Thomas Smoke Signals?

Victor and Thomas are brought together through Victor's father, Arnold (Gary Farmer). Arnold rescued Thomas as an infant from a house fire that killed his parents. Because of this, Thomas considers him a hero.

How Thomas builds the fire from Smoke Signals?

It's significant not only for America but for the infant Thomas Builds-the-Fire, who is saved by being thrown from an upper window when his house burns down at 3 a.m. He is caught in the arms of Arnold Joseph (Gary Farmer), a neighbor with a drinking problem, who is eventually thrown out by his wife (Tantoo Cardinal) ...

What is meaning of smoke signals?

The smoke signal is one of the oldest forms of long-distance communication. It is a form of visual communication used over a long distance. In general smoke signals are used to transmit news, signal danger, or to gather people to a common area.
